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
675 5847510911 07164 0353050 381
6699 403
6699 403
1498 1561675 703 7968277195 917255276
All about undefined
Interested in learning more?
6699 403
1498 1561675 703 7968277195 917255276
See more
721 4482900 3365783
1308 3057 31637
See more
51579 1932814
8988592 246 9886689038 2888
See more